St. Pölten Women and Sporting CP Women Battle to Goalless Draw in UWCL Opener

The UEFA Women's Champions League began its 2026/27 road to the group stage with a tightly contested encounter, as St. Pölten Women held Sporting CP Women to a 0-0 draw on 9 August 2026. The result leaves both sides level on points and sets up a decisive return in their qualifying tie.

Match Overview

Played at a competitive pace from the first minute, the match showcased two well-organized teams unwilling to concede an inch. St. Pölten, the Austrian champions, relied on their compact defensive shape and rapid transitions, while Sporting CP dominated possession and sought to break down a stubborn block. Despite several promising moments, neither goalkeeper was truly beaten, and the scoreline remained deadlocked.

Key Moments

  • Sporting pressure first half: The Portuguese side created two clear scoring opportunities in the opening 30 minutes, but sharp goalkeeping and last-ditch defending kept the game level.
  • St. Pölten's counter-attacks: The hosts threatened on the break, with a curling effort from the edge of the box that rattled the crossbar just before half-time.
  • Dramatic finale: A late corner for Sporting CP caused chaos in the box, but the final header was cleared off the line, preserving the draw.

Tactical Story

St. Pölten set up in a disciplined 4-4-1-1, encouraging Sporting to play wide before closing down spaces in central areas. Sporting CP, playing a 3-4-3 formation, had the lion's share of the ball but lacked the cutting edge against a low block that never allowed their attackers to turn. As the game progressed, the home side grew more confident, using the pace of their wingers to stretch the visitors.

Standout Performers

The St. Pölten goalkeeper was the undoubted star, making three crucial saves and commanding her area with authority. For Sporting CP, the midfield anchor delivered a composed display, breaking up play and distributing efficiently, while the wide defenders posed a constant attacking threat.

Table and Season Impact

With the first leg ending goalless, the tie hangs in the balance. The away goals rule is no longer applied in UEFA competitions, meaning the teams will travel to Portugal for the decisive clash with everything to play for. For the winner, a place in the next qualifying round beckons; for the loser, a bitter early exit. Both sides will take confidence from their defensive solidity, but the need for a creative spark will be the main tactical talking point ahead of the return fixture.
